Ingredients You’ll Need for Cozy Peanut Butter Spider Cookies

To get started on this delightful treat, gather the following ingredients:

  • 1 cup peanut butter
  • 1 cup brown sugar
  • 1/2 cup granulated sugar
  • 1/2 cup unsweetened cocoa powder
  • 1 egg
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1 tsp baking soda
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• Reese’s candies (for topping)
  • Melted chocolate (for drizzling)
  • Candy eyes (for fun!)

How to Make Cozy Peanut Butter Spider Cookies

Let’s get those ovens humming and prepare to fill your home with the inviting aroma of baked cookies. Follow these simple steps:

  1.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C).

  2. In a mixing bowl, combine the peanut butter, brown sugar, granulated sugar, cocoa powder, egg, vanilla extract, baking soda, and salt. Mix until well combined and creamy, inviting that delicious aroma to swirl around you.

  3. Scoop the dough onto a baking sheet, spacing them about 2 inches apart to allow for spreading.

  4. Bake for 10-12 minutes, until the edges are firm, but the centers still appear slightly soft. The moment you take them out, the warm, cozy scent will embrace you!

  5. Remove from the oven and immediately press a Reese’s candy into the center of each cookie while they’re still warm, creating a delightful nest for your spider treats.

  6. Allow to cool slightly, then drizzle with melted chocolate and add candy eyes on top—watch those little spiders come to life!

  7. Let them cool completely before serving, though it might be hard to resist tasting one as they cool!

Delicious Variations to Try

  • Nutty Add-Ins: Want to add a bit more texture? Toss in some chopped nuts like walnuts or pecans to enhance the richness of your cookies.

  • Swirled Peanut Butter: For an extra creamy twist, try swirling in some crunchy peanut butter just before scooping onto the baking sheet.

  • Chocolate Oatmeal: Mix in rolled oats for a chewy texture that pairs perfectly with the chocolate flavor for a more hearty treat.

  • Different Chocolates: Experiment with dark or white chocolate drizzles for a unique flavor profile that caters to your taste preference.

Chef Emma’s Helpful Tips

  • Make-Ahead: You can prepare the dough in advance and keep it in the fridge for up to 3 days. Just remember to let it soften a bit before scooping onto the baking sheet.

  • Storage Suggestions: Store the cookies in an airtight container at room temperature for up to a week, though I doubt they’ll last that long!

  • Ingredient Swaps: If you’re out of peanut butter, try almond butter or sun butter for a delightful twist on the flavor without losing that creamy texture.
